  • Exporting for 2D CNC tools (vinyl, laser, plasma, and router).
  • Tools for layout, including layers, order, boolean operations, and alignment.
  • Drawing simple original vector graphics.
  • Converting existing artwork into vector graphics.
  • Inkscape toolbar (when and how to use various tools).
  • The end project will be a vinyl sticker or laser engraving of your creation. This class includes instruction on producing designs that get you ready for formatting on the laser cutter, vinyl cutter, plasma cutter, and routers. viewtopic.Learn the basics of Inkscape for graphic design.
